Ted Yu created YARN-2914:
----------------------------
Summary: Potential race condition in ClientSCMMetrics#getInstance()
Key: YARN-2914
URL: https://issues.apache.org/jira/browse/YARN-2914
Project: Hadoop YARN
Issue Type: Bug
Reporter: Ted Yu
Priority: Minor
{code}
public static ClientSCMMetrics getInstance() {
ClientSCMMetrics topMetrics = Singleton.INSTANCE.impl;
if (topMetrics == null) {
throw new IllegalStateException(
{code}
getInstance() doesn't hold lock on Singleton.this
This may result in IllegalStateException being thrown prematurely.
--
This message was sent by Atlassian JIRA
(v6.3.4#6332)